Former Odisha Governor MM Rajendran passes away at 88 – N.F Times



Bhubaneswar: Former Odisha Governor MM Rajendran passed away in Chennai today. He was 88.

Rajendran was the Governor of Odisha from 1999 to 2004. He had taken charge immediate after the 1999 super cyclone in the state.

Rajendran was an IAS topper and he had also served as the Chief Secretary of Tamil Nadu.

Chief Minister Naveen Patnaik has expressed grief over the demise of the former Odisha Governor. He also described Rajendran as an able administrator.

“Deeply saddened to know about the demise of MM Rajendran, former Governor of Odisha. His long years of experience as a career bureaucrat had made him carve a niche for himself as an administrator. He will be always remembered for his dedication and service to the people. My condolences to his family and friends,” said the Chief Minister in a Twitter (X) post.
